GENERAL INFORMATION County: Essex Location: Northeastern Massachusetts, bordered by Dracut to the west; Pelham & Salem, NH to the northwest and north; Haverhill to the north and northeast; North Andover to the southeast; and Lawrence and Andover to the south. Methuen is 27 miles north of Boston, 11 miles from Lowell and 236 miles from New York City. Population 1980: 36,701 1990: 39,990 2000: 43,789 Area Land - 22.41 sq. miles Water - 0.64 sq. miles Total - 23.05 sq. miles Density 1990: 1784 persons per sq. mile | 2000: 1954 persons per sq. mile Climate Normal January Temperature: 26 F Normal July Temperature: 73 F Normal annual precipitation: 40.96 in. Elevation at Municipal Bldg. 100 feet above mean sea level. Established as a Town December 8, 1725 (Resumed as a town--1921) Obtained City Charter 1917, and again in 1972. Type of Government Mayor / City Council
